What size Wiper Blades for 2008 Volvo XC90?

Wiper Size Chart: 2008 Volvo XC90

Car Driver Rear
2008 Volvo XC90 24 in. 15 in.

When to replace Wiper Blades?

It is recommended that you change your wiper blades every 6-12 months. Windshield wipers are made from rubber which is degradable, and becomes less effective over time. You should get into the habit of checking your wipers regularly and know what signs to look out for as they begin to wear out.

How to tell if Windshield wipers are bad?

Here are the most common signs that your wiper blades need replacing:

  1. Scratching sound. If the spongy replaceable blades on the wipers wear down or are damaged, you might hear an annoying metal-on-glass sound during each swipe.

How do you change the wiper blades on a Volvo xc90 2020?

Press the button on the wiper blade attachment and pull the wiper blade straight out, parallel with the wiper arm. Slide in a new wiper blade until it clicks into place. Check to make sure the blade is securely in place. Press the wiper blade back against the windshield.

How long do wiper blades last on a car?

Driving with faulty wiper blades can result in low visibility in poor weather, which can be dangerous. Windshield wiper blades can last anywhere from six months to a year on average. Blade lifespan can vary because of a variety of factors, including cleaning frequency, environmental factors and exposure to sunlight.

  • How much is a new Volvo XC90?

    The 2019 Volvo XC90 SUV has a Manufacturer’s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) starting at $48,195 for a base T5 Momentum model. All-wheel drive, which is standard on every other model, is an extra $2,500 on the T5. An XC90 T6 begins at $56,695, while the T8 plug-in hybrid XC90 starts at $67,295.

  • Is Volvo XC90 expensive to maintain?

    Volvo XC90 Maintenance Costs. A Volvo XC90 will cost about $12,359 for maintenance and repairs during its first 10 years of service. This beats the industry average for luxury SUV models by $3,101. There is also a 36.25% chance that a XC90 will require a major repair during that time. This is 3.31% better than similar vehicles in this segment.
